Never noticed this before, but LCUs in Rest mode who are bombed by enemy bombers during Ground Attack missions automatically switch their mode from Rest to Combat.

Started a new campiagn, set Tennasserim battalion in Mergui and the BF in Tavoy to Rest to try regain morale. Both bases were scouted in the AM phase, Japanese bombers attacked those two units in the PM phase and scored disabling hits.

So I check both units next turn and voila! both units are AUTOMATICALLY set to Combat mode.
